About the Role
Cboe Clear Europe N.V. is a multi-asset class central counterparty clearing Cash Equities and Securities Financing Transactions (SFT). It provides protection to both parties in a trade, ensuring the trade will settle at the agreed price even if one party defaults on its obligations. The organization is a critical European Financial Market Infrastructure, dynamic, fast-growing, and under strict supervision of financial regulators. The culture is professional, collaborative, and action-oriented. Cboe Clear Europe is 100% owned by Cboe Global Markets.
